Baltimore Artist's Track Takes Center Stage in Fortnite

In an exciting development for the Baltimore music scene, a local artist's song has gained recognition through its inclusion in the wildly popular video game Fortnite. Four years after its initial release, the track has not only captured the attention of gamers but has also brought the vibrant culture of Baltimore to a global audience.

The artist, Terry, expressed his enthusiasm about the song's newfound international appeal. He noted that the exposure through Fortnite has introduced the unique sounds and dances of Baltimore to players around the world. This feature in the game is a significant milestone, as it highlights the intersection of music and gaming, showcasing how digital platforms can elevate local talent to new heights.

As players engage with the game, they are not only enjoying the music but also experiencing the rich cultural expressions that Baltimore has to offer. This moment marks a proud achievement for the artist and the city, celebrating creativity and community on a grand scale.
